Xi Xu is a scholar working on Radiology, Nuclear Medicine and Imaging, Computer Vision and Pattern Recognition and Ophthalmology. According to data from OpenAlex, Xi Xu has authored 33 papers receiving a total of 417 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Radiology, Nuclear Medicine and Imaging, 11 papers in Computer Vision and Pattern Recognition and 7 papers in Ophthalmology. Recurrent topics in Xi Xu's work include Retinal Imaging and Analysis (11 papers), Digital Imaging for Blood Diseases (7 papers) and Allergic Rhinitis and Sensitization (5 papers). Xi Xu is often cited by papers focused on Retinal Imaging and Analysis (11 papers), Digital Imaging for Blood Diseases (7 papers) and Allergic Rhinitis and Sensitization (5 papers). Xi Xu collaborates with scholars based in China, United States and Taiwan. Xi Xu's co-authors include Jianqiang Li, Yu Guan, Li Zhang, Linglin Zhang, Ji‐Jiang Yang, Kang Shi, Shubo Li, Wenbo Du, Zijian Yu and Ke Liu and has published in prestigious journals such as Scientific Reports, Expert Systems with Applications and Journal of Material Science and Technology.
